There is one extremely serious warning regarding the Kgtel K2160. The Nigerian Communications Commission (NCC) has explicitly listed the Kgtel K2160 as an "unapproved" device in Nigeria. The NCC warns that unapproved devices can negatively affect network quality and leave users vulnerable to losses and other discomforts.
